Grants and funding in Michigan
8,570 foundations reported granting into Michigan on their most recent IRS filings: 43,326 itemized grants worth $4.1B between them. On top of that, 15 live grant programs and 97 contract opportunities are specific to Michigan, alongside 3,344 nationwide programs also open here.

The lenders almost nobody checks
53 community development lenders serve Michigan: below-market debt that takes no ownership, for organizations a bank would make wait. Among them: Community Reinvestment Fund, Inc., NDN Fund, Inc., Community Impact Loan Fund, Local Enterprise Assistance Fund, Accion Opportunity Fund. Quillify tracks all 483 nationwide alongside the grants, because the right answer to a funding gap is sometimes a loan you can actually get.
